Enterprise SATA SSD for business workloads

This Kingston 2.5 inch solid-state drive delivers 512GB of storage over a SATA III interface. It uses a Phison 3110 controller and is rated for up to 550 MBps sequential read and 530 MBps sequential write. Random performance reaches 86,000 IOPS read and 88,000 IOPS write.

The drive targets business-class reliability with advanced data protection and an MTBF of 1,000,000 hours. Power draw is 0.255W idle, 1.220W active read and 3.740W active write. Operates from 0°C to +70°C. Builders requiring a different physical connector or a protocol not listed here should consider other form factors.

Vragen over dit artikel

How much power does the SKC400S37A/512G draw when writing continuously?

The drive consumes 3.740W during active write operations and 0.255W at idle, so sustained writes keep power draw low for a 2.5" enterprise SSD.

Does this 512GB SATA III drive need a specific controller or hot-swap backplane to work in a server?

It uses a standard SATA III interface and 7 mm 2.5" form factor, so any server bay or HBA that accepts 2.5" SATA drives will support it without extra hardware.

Will the Phison 3110 controller and 86,000 IOPS random read performance work reliably with an older SATA II backplane?

The drive is backward compatible with SATA II ports, though sequential speeds will be limited to the 3 Gbps link while random IOPS and data protection features remain active.
